Integral experiments of technetium-99 using fast-neutron source reactor ‘YAYOI’

ABSTRACT

The present study performed integral experiments of 99Tc by an activation method using a fast-neutron source reactor ‘YAYOI’ of the University of Tokyo to validate evaluated nuclear data libraries: JENDL-4.0, ENDF/B-VII and VIII. Technetium-99 samples were irradiated with reactor neutrons using a pneumatic system, and repeated 74 times to accumulate statistics. Reaction rates of 99Tc were obtained by measuring decay gamma rays emitted from 100Tc. The fast-neutron flux spectrum at the YAYOI was checked with flux monitors and MCNP calculations. The experimental reaction rate of 99Tc was compared with the reaction rates given using both the fast-neutron flux spectrum and evaluated nuclear data libraries. The present integral experiments supported the evaluated nuclear data library JENDL-4.0.
